My husband and I are looking for a coach trip as he as always wanted to see Lake Louise anybody have idea who we should book with,would love to go with the train but to exspensive.

Christine

 

Brewsters is the way to go, they've been doing tours of the Rockies since the mountains were formed, well, almost. :D Several years ago I booked a package with them, it was 4 nights, starting in Vancouver I took the Rocky Mountaineer train to Kamloops where we overnighted in a hotel, then back on the train to Jasper where we spent a night in a hotel. Then it was a day long bus tour from Jasper to Banff with stops in several places including the Columbia Ice Fields and Lake Louise. Spent two nights in Banff, the second day we did some touring around Banff then had the afternoon on our own. On the fifth day got a coach transfer to Calgary Airport (or I believe there was a city stop somewhere).

 

I assume they still have a similar package available and you can do it either direction. It was pricey but well worth it, a once in a lifetime trip that I'd always wanted to do.
